Nigerian leaders on Wednesday in Abuja canvassed for the enthronement of an effective justice sector that would guarantee quality and speedy dispensation of justice in the country.

Leaders who spoke at the opening of a two-day National Summit on Justice include President Bola Tinubu ; Senate President Godswill Akpabio ; Chief Justice of Nigeria , Justice Olukayode Ariwoola ; Attorney-General of the Federation and Minister of Justice, Prince Lateef Fagbemi , SAN; and representatives of the European Union, United Nations office on Drugs and Crime , and others. The event is organised in collaboration with the European Union funded RoLAC II Programme of the International IDEA.
